Overview
Follow the author's experiences building the India Cultural Center and Temple (ICCT), a Hindu temple in Memphis. Learn the true history of ICCT and discover what it takes to build a Hindu temple from scratch. The illustrations are rare, and all proceeds go to charity.
Description
N.V.Raghavaiah,MD served as President of Memphis's India Cultural Center and Temple during the building of Sri Venkateswara temple and community hall in Memphis. He also sponsored Indianisation (decoration of inside and outside of the temple with Indian Art and sculptures) of the temple , completed both with the help of community of Memphis and surrounding areas , in record time . The book follows after completion of both. "Truth Will Prevail" narrated the true history of ICCT , dispels the falsifications of previous writings, shares the previous mistakes they made while planning and building the temple and gives suggestions for the future temple builders. About the author
Nimmagadda Raghavaiah is a physician, urologist, and urological surgeon who practiced urological surgery for over thirty-five years in Memphis, Tennessee. He has served as the president of the India Cultural Center and Temple of Memphis, the Memphis Chapter of American Urological Association, and the India Association of Memphis. He lives in Memphis with his wife Indira Devi MD, a Child Psychiatrist. He has two children, who are both physicians, and four grandchildren. He's authored many national and international peer-reviewed scientific journals. Dr. Raghavaiah is also an award-winning photographer and a world-traveler.
